Cast Iron lace was made in foundries in most cities. There were 42 such foundries in Melbourne alone. It was cheaper to make than wrought iron. "Pig iron", iron ore, was melted in a blast furnace, mixed with alloys and then poured into moulds usually made of sand. The alloys needed a minimum of 2% carbon.A black and white photograph by Alan Doney of 159 Forest St in Bendigo. This beaker (tumbler) was presented to the Faculty in 1977 by Professor Arthur Bull, as a token of esteem and friendship, from the Faculty of Anaesthetists College of Medicine of South Africa. It was in this year that Professor Bull was also awarded an honorary fellowship from ANZCA. Professor Arthur Barclay Bull was a pioneer of South African Anaesthesia, having played a major role in the specialty and research in anaesthesia from 1954. One of his achievements include the use of prolonged curarisation and IPPV for treating tetanus. In 1965 - 1967 the Taurus Blood Warmer was developed - named after Professor Bull - to prevent hypothermia after major blood transfusion. Not only was Professor Bull the presenter of this beaker, but also its maker. It is hand wrought from sterling silver recovered from discarded tracheostomy tubes. The maker has hallmarked the beaker with the initials A B. These are the original wrought iron gates which served as the entrance to St. Andrews Uniting Church, formerly St.Andrews Presbyterian Church. They were erected there in 1922 and were made at H.V.McKay's Sunshine Harvester foundry, at Sunshine. H.V McKay was a member of the Presbyterian Church in Sunbury. Originally the gates opened onto Stawell Street, which ran at an angle between O'Shanassy and Barkly Streets. Apart from a small area leading to the Memorial Hall the rest of Stawell Street has been incorporated in the Village Green in Sunbury.The gates were restored and erected on their original site in 2000. The Earl of Charlemont was a medium-sized, 878 ton passenger ship built at Saint John, New Brunswick, Canada, in 1849. It sailed from the Port of Liverpool on 13 March 1853 with 366 passengers plus crew, captained by William Gardner. The first port of call was to be Port Phillip, Australia, before continuing to Sydney with the majority of the passengers. After a passage of 97 days the ship reached Cape Otway on 17 June and set a course for Port Phillip some 56 miles away. At 5.15 a.m. on the 19 June 1853 the ship struck a reef (later named Charlemont Reef) about 1½ miles from Barwon Heads. The anchor was raised by Barwon Grove Skin Divers on June 25 1972. Tool - Whaling Spade, n.d
Part of the collection purchased from Brendan Kurtze by the City of Portland. From the Kurtze Museum. Spades were used primarily for cutting up a whale. They were flat-bladed implements (except the gouge spade) with a chisel cutting edge and were mounted on wood poles by means of a socket at the aft end of the spade. The blades of later spades, after the 1850's, were usually made of cast steel, while the sockets and shanks were wrought iron. Cast steel held a cutting edge far better than the earlier wrought iron, and was necessary for repeated cutting. The sockets of spades were forge welded closed, without an open seam, for added strength. They were secured to the pole with a nail, screw or pinWhaling implement, iron, painted gloss black. One of Phillip Islands earliest industries was chicory farming. The first kiln was constructed in 1870. The chicory devil, with its unique shape and design, was a tool specifically developed to dig out chicory roots. It was originally designed by Duncan McGregor. This chicory devil was handmade by Dinney Justice in the late 1800's.Handmade wrought iron chicory devil.phillip island, tool, chicory, kiln, chicory devil, wrought iron -

Steam Locomotive - 1711 Peckett “Sir John Grice” Date built - 1926 Locomotive type ; Cranmore Original owner - Metropolitan Gas Coy., West Melbourne Original gauge - 762mm Withdrawn - 1941 Next owner - Whistle Stop Amusement Park, Frankston Built in 1926 for the West Melbourne site of the Metropolitan Gas Company, and issued to traffic the same year this saddle tank locomotive was named “Sir John Grice” in 1928. It was withdrawn from traffic in 1941 and stored until sold privately in 1962. In 1965 it was sold again and went to the Whistle Stop Amusement Park in Frankston and again stored until bought at auction by the Puffing Billy Preservation Society in 1974 and put on static display in the Steam Museum. Restoration started in 1978 and it was returned to service in 1981 painted light green with yellow lining. The Q class were introduced as bogie flatwagons in the 1870's. Large Q wagons as shown were built to the 1920's In the early 1900's, some Q wagons were modified for Pintsch Gas traffic with a small pump motor cabin at one end and a tank for carrying the gas. Other conversions for traffic were as required. Examples were: sheet glass, skeletal underframes between workshops In 1926 the railways built two narrow gauge Garratt locomotives. As normal wagons were unsuitable for moving these locomotives a special skeletal wagon was built. The engines were split into units for transportation. It featured axle bearings and boxes from steam engines, had hinged buffers that could drop out of the way during loading/unloading. It also featured 'strap' rail along the deck. The wagon was Q 129. This wagon was also available for general narrow gauge rolling stock. Q wagons were numbered from 1 to 136. Service History: *Q 129.VA - 1/ 6/1926 NWS Built new H/brake & drop buffers.
